Talk Details

Beyond the Chaos: Designing Safe, Accessible, and Meaningful Social VR

With massive social platforms already dominating the VR landscape, why build a brand-new one? In this talk, Virtuware founder Hamza Qureshi will share the strategic decisions and real-world challenges behind creating his new social platform, StageTime. Drawing on years of experience building massive VR spaces and working inside major social platforms, Hamza will explore the specific gaps he identified in the market. He will discuss how existing platforms often cater heavily to hardcore ‘enthusiasts’ at the expense of casual users, leading to bloated interfaces, chaotic environments, and high user friction. This session dives into the realities of designing a virtual ‘third place’ optimised for standalone headsets, human-centric expression, and healthy community building. Attendees will leave with candid insights into what it takes to build a seamless and meaningful immersive community from scratch.
 

About Hamza

Hamza Qureshi is the Founder of Virtuware Ltd, an immersive technology company based in MediaCityUK. He has been building experiences in virtual reality since 2016, initially making his mark by creating one of the most popular karaoke spaces in VR. After spending several years working internally at VRChat, Hamza took his deep understanding of virtual communities and founded StageTime – a platform dedicated to immersive social experiences. He is passionate about the evolution of the metaverse, community building, and the unique design challenges of social VR.
